Immunoglobulin that can cross the placental barrier and reach the fetal circulation is

Appeared in: BHU NO-2019

Explanation

  • IgG is the only class of immunoglobulin that is actively transported across the placental barrier.
  • This transfer is facilitated by specific neonatal Fc receptors (FcRn) on placental cells, starting around 16 weeks and increasing throughout gestation.
  • It provides essential passive immunity to the fetus and newborn, protecting them from infections during the first few months of life while their own immune system matures.

Why Other Options Were Wrong

  • Option A: IgA does not cross the placenta. It is primarily found in mucosal secretions and is transferred to the infant via breast milk to provide local immunity.
  • Option C: IgD does not cross the placenta. It exists in very low concentrations in the serum and its primary role is as a surface receptor on B lymphocytes.
  • Option D: IgM is a large pentameric molecule, which is physically too big to pass through the placental barrier.

Clinical Relevance

  • Understanding that only IgG crosses the placenta is fundamental to neonatal care. The passive immunity from maternal IgG protects the newborn while their own immune system is developing.
  • The absence of IgM transfer is clinically significant. If IgM is detected in a newborn's blood, it indicates an active infection acquired in utero (e.g., rubella, toxoplasmosis, cytomegalovirus), as the fetus must have produced it.
  • What if? If a mother has an autoimmune disease caused by pathogenic IgG antibodies (e.g., myasthenia gravis, neonatal lupus), these harmful antibodies can also cross the placenta and cause a temporary form of the disease in the newborn.
